massCode vs Tree Notes: The Verdict

⚡ Summary:

massCode: massCode is an open-source code editor and IDE designed for web development. It provides features like syntax highlighting, code completion, debugging tools, git integration, and extensions to enhance productivity.

Tree Notes: Tree Notes is a free personal information manager for Windows that allows you to organize notes, ideas, and data in a tree structure. It has features like tagging, searching, cloud sync, encryption, and more.
